Aluminium windows and doors been available in numerous styles and functionality, each matched to different requirements and choices. The following are some common types:
Aluminium DoorsSliding Doors: Perfect for areas where you want to optimize natural light without compromising performance.Bi-Folding Doors: These doors fold back to create a smooth transition between indoor and outdoor areas, perfect for patio areas and decks.French Doors: Offering a timeless look, these doors add sophistication and appeal while enabling abundant light.Hinged Doors: Traditional in design, hinged doors are available in numerous configurations and sizes.Aluminium WindowsCasement Windows: These are hinged at the side and open outside, supplying excellent ventilation and unobstructed views.Sliding Windows: With horizontal sliding sashes, these windows are easy to operate and perfect for areas with limited wall space.Set Windows: Designed to remain stationary, set windows provide a clear view and allow natural light.Awning Windows: Hinged at the top, these windows open outside, allowing for ventilation even throughout rain.Upkeep of Aluminium Doors and Windows
While aluminium windows and doors are low-maintenance, a few simple practices can assist lengthen their life-span and keep them looking new. Here's a maintenance checklist:
Maintenance Checklist
Routine Cleaning:
Use mild cleaning agent and water to clean the frames and glass.Ensure that dirt and debris are routinely eliminated from rail tracks and hinges.
Examine Seals:
Check the seals and gaskets each year for wear and tear.Replace any broken seals to keep energy effectiveness.
Oil Moving Parts:
Lubricate hinges, locks, and rollers to ensure smooth operation and avoid rust.
Examine for Corrosion:
Look for any signs of rust, specifically in seaside areas, and deal with any concerns immediately.
Expert Servicing:
